Unable to import .abbu file into Contacts on Mac OS Big Sur 11.6.1

After re-installing the OS, I am trying to import my contact from a backup .abbu file.


The .abbu file seems to be ok. It is more than 20 Mb and it contains my contacts.


But when I import the .abbu in Contacts, nothing happens: my contacts remain empty.

I have never seen the AddressBook backup work to restore. I was hoping it would be fixed, but it apparently hasn’t.

I have suggested they remove the backup option and just leave the vCard export so people could at least recover the contacts.


You can go into the backup package and try to double-click the XML person cards to see if they will import. Ctrl-click on the abbu and choose show package contacts. The person cards should be in the metadata folder.


Everything should be contained inside the AddressBook folder, but it appears something outside of it is reverting the changes when you restore. That could possibly be the app Container, but it points back to the AddressBook folder with an alias and doesn’t maintain any data.

The container is ~/Library/Containers/com.apple.AddressBook, but may show in the Finder with the name Contacts. Delete that, restore the abbu, then open Contacts.

Were the contacts local to your Mac or on iCloud?

The backup would only restore your local contacts (if it even works).

When Apple switched to using XML files for the contacts instead of vCards, the XML files wouldn't import.

The abbu is just a copy of the AddressBook folder and that is replaced when you "restore" it. I have not seen it work, but have not tried in years since all of my contacts are stored in iCloud.
